Location and Market Research

Choosing the Right Location Before Starting Your Tissue Paper Business in Namibia (Toilet Paper Business in Namibia)

The success of your tissue paper business significantly depends on where you decide to set up shop. Here are some key considerations for selecting the perfect location before starting your tissue paper business in Namibia:

  • Downtown Business Section: If you aim to cater to the bustling city center, this is an ideal choice.
  • Residential Section: Consider setting up your business in a residential neighborhood, targeting local residents.
  • Highway Access: If your business is situated on a highway or near a major route, it can attract travelers and commuters.
  • Suburban Shopping Centers: These are popular locations for retail businesses due to high foot traffic.
  • Suburbs: Locating your business in the suburbs can also be profitable, catering to suburban residents.

Physical Condition and Terms of Lease

While scouting for your location, pay attention to the physical condition of the store. Consider the following factors:

  • Sidewalks and Street Lighting: Well-maintained sidewalks and good street lighting can attract customers.
  • Parking: Adequate parking space is essential for the convenience of your customers.
  • Building Reputation: Research the building’s history. Has it been known for frequent business failures?
  • Landlord and Lease Terms: Understand the terms of your lease and the services provided by the landlord.

A thorough understanding of the physical condition and lease terms will help you make an informed decision about your location.

Economic Viability (Starting Your Tissue Paper Business in Namibia)

Assess the economic stability of the area where you plan to set up your tissue paper business. Here are some factors to consider before starting your tissue paper business in Namibia (Toilet Paper Business in Namibia)

  • Economic Base: Is the area’s economic base strong? Are there industries operating full-time?
  • Industry Stability: Did any industries close down in recent months, or are new industries expected to open?
  • Local Development: Are there signs of growth, or is the neighborhood deteriorating?

Ensuring the area is economically sound is pivotal to the long-term success of your business.

Store Image and Pricing Strategy

Creating a Store Image

Your store’s image is vital for attracting and retaining customers. Consider these elements for your store image:

  • Cleanliness: A clean, well-lit store creates a positive impression.
  • Attractive Displays: Well-organized and appealing displays attract customers.
  • Friendly Staff: Friendly, helpful employees enhance the shopping experience.
  • Merchandise Quality: Stock high-quality tissue paper products.

Your store image should align with the brand identity you want to project.

Pricing Strategy

Your pricing strategy can significantly impact your tissue paper business. Factors to consider:

  • Price Range: Will your products be high, medium, or low-priced?
  • Sales Strategy: Determine what sales strategy you will use, like cash or credit.
  • Credit Policy: If you offer credit, factor in credit-related costs.
  • Competitive Pricing: Research competitors’ pricing strategies in the area.

Balancing the right pricing strategy is essential for the sustainability of your business.
